Highlights
Are people in Granby older or younger than people in Monson?
- The Median Age in Granby is 4.3 years younger than in Monson.
Are housing costs cheaper in Granby or Monson?
- Granby
housing
costs are 0.8% more expensive than Monson housing costs.
Which city has a longer commute, Granby or Monson?
- The average commute for residents of Granby is 4.0 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Monson.
Things to do in Monson?
Living in Monson, MA is a unique experience. It is a small town located in western Massachusetts, nestled in the Pioneer Valley along the banks of the Quaboag River. The population of our town is about 8,400 people, which gives it a small-town feel that many find appealing. There are plenty of outdoor activities to enjoy here such as fishing and hiking, as well as numerous local attractions and businesses to explore. The friendly atmosphere and close proximity to Springfield make it an ideal place to settle down and raise a family. Despite its size, there is always something new to discover or experience while living in Monson!
Things to do in Granby?
Granby, MA is a small town located in central Massachusetts. It has a population of around 4,900 people and is known for its rural charm and close-knit community. Residents enjoy the peaceful atmosphere of the town, with its rolling hills and wide open spaces, as well as its abundance of outdoor recreation areas like the Granby State Forest and Quabbin Reservoir. The town also offers excellent public schools, local shops and restaurants, and other amenities that make it an attractive place to live. With its friendly atmosphere, easy access to nature, and quality services available in Granby, it is no wonder why so many people choose to call this wonderful town their home!
